Man Injured In West Rogers Park Balcony Collapse

(CBS) A man was injured after two balconies of a three story apartment building in the Rogers Park neighborhood Saturday morning, according to the Chicago Fire Department

Balconies from the third and second floor of the apartment building in the 6300 block of North Albany fell to the ground. The injured person, a man in his mid 50s, jumped off of the second floor and into a snow bank and was taken to St. Francis Hospital in stable condition.

20 people were evacuated.
